在 C# 中添加 PDF 封面页

This article was translated from English: Does it need improvement?
Translated
View the article in English

在 C# 中處理 PDF 時,我們有時需要添加封面頁。 我們發現IronPDF是一個無縫的解決方案,它能夠僅透過兩行簡單的代碼,不需使用其他任何程序就能添加封面頁。 以下是方法。

開始使用 IronPDF

立即在您的專案中使用IronPDF,並享受免費試用。

第一步:
green arrow pointer


封面頁

Edit Add Cover Page Csharp related to 封面頁
Edit Add Cover Page Csharp2 related to 封面頁
Edit Add Cover Page Csharp3 related to 封面頁

新增 C# PDF 封面頁

無論您是合併了2個PDF文件還是只需要在一個文件中添加一頁,現在您有了IronPDF,向您的C# PDF文件添加封面頁變得很容易。 只需兩行代碼即可。

在下面的示例中,我們有一個PDF作為封面頁,另一個PDF則包含主要內容。 我們已將 NuGet 頁面作為示例下載。 然後,我們使用ChromePdfRenderer類別創建了自己的封面頁,隨後使用Merge功能將兩個PDF合併為一個新的PDF。 請查看下面的代碼並在您的項目中探索它。

:path=/static-assets/pdf/content-code-examples/how-to/edit-add-cover-page-csharp-add-cover-page.cs
using IronPdf;

// Instantiate Chrome renderer
ChromePdfRenderer renderer = new ChromePdfRenderer();

// Render cover page
PdfDocument coverPdf = renderer.RenderHtmlAsPdf("<h1> This is Cover Page</h1>");

// Convert URL to PDF
PdfDocument onlinePdf = renderer.RenderUrlAsPdf("https://www.nuget.org/packages/IronPdf/");

// Merge and save PDF.
PdfDocument.Merge(coverPdf, onlinePdf).SaveAs("combined.pdf");
Imports IronPdf

' Instantiate Chrome renderer
Private renderer As New ChromePdfRenderer()

' Render cover page
Private coverPdf As PdfDocument = renderer.RenderHtmlAsPdf("<h1> This is Cover Page</h1>")

' Convert URL to PDF
Private onlinePdf As PdfDocument = renderer.RenderUrlAsPdf("https://www.nuget.org/packages/IronPdf/")

' Merge and save PDF.
PdfDocument.Merge(coverPdf, onlinePdf).SaveAs("combined.pdf")
VB   C#

合併PDF以獲得結果

如下輸出所示,有兩個PDF文件,“first”和“second”,用作您的封面頁和內容。 使用 Merge 函數,兩個 PDFs 被合併為一個,具備單一代碼功能。

~ 第一個 PDF ~

Edit Add Cover Page Csharp4 related to ~ 第一個 PDF ~

~ 第二個 PDF ~

Edit Add Cover Page Csharp5 related to ~ 第二個 PDF ~

~ 合併 / 組合 ~

Edit Add Cover Page Csharp6 related to ~ 合併 / 組合 ~
Edit Add Cover Page Csharp7 related to ~ 合併 / 組合 ~

資料庫快速訪問

Documentation related to 資料庫快速訪問

分享文件

通過訪問 API 參考分享本教程及其他教程中使用的文檔。

存取 IronPDF API 參考文件